7. COOKIES
Information placed on your device
When accessing our services, we may store information on your
device. This information is referred to as cookies, which are small text
files that are stored on your device when you visit online pages that
record your preferences. We also use Local Shared Objects or ‘flash
cookies’. ‘Flash cookies’ are similar to browser cookies. They allow us
to remember things about your visits across our sites. Neither cookies
nor flash cookies can be used to access or use other information on
your computer. We only use these methods to track your use of our
services. Cookies help us monitor traffic to the site, improve our
services and make it easier and/or more relevant for your use. We use
flash cookies and third party cookies to help us show you more
relevant and desirable advertisements.
Strictly necessary cookies
Strictly necessary cookies are essential to allow a user move around a
website and use its features, such as accessing secure areas of thewebsite or making financial transactions. Without these cookies, we
would not be able to make our websites work efficiently.
During the registration process
These cookies will hold information collected during your registration
and will allow us to recognize you as a customer and provide you with
the   services   you   require.   We   may   also   use   this   data   to   better
understand your interests while online and to enhance your visits to
our platforms.


On our website
For visitors to our website, we use cookies to collect information. Our
servers use three different types of cookies:
A ‘session-based’ cookie: This type of cookie is only allocated to your
computer for the duration of your visit to our website. A session-
based cookie helps you move around our website faster and, if you’re
a registered customer, it allows us to give you information that is
more relevant to you. This cookie automatically expires when you
close your browser.
A ‘persistent’ cookie: This type of cookie will remain on your computer
for a period of time set for each cookie. Flash cookies are also
persistent.
‘Analytical’ cookies: This type of cookie allows us to recognize and
count the number of visitors to our site and see how visitors use our
services. These helps us improve the way our sites work, for example,
by ensuring you can find what you are looking for easily.
You have the ability to accept or decline cookies. Most web browsers
automatically accept cookies, but, if you prefer, you can usually
modify your browser setting to decline cookies. The Help menu on the
menu bar of most browsers will tell you how to prevent your browser
from accepting new cookies, how to have the browser notify you when
you receive a new cookie and how to disable cookies altogether.
Flash cookies
You can modify your Flash Player settings to prevent the use of flash
cookies.   The   Settings   Manager   of   your   Flash   Player   allows   you
manage your preferences. To disallow flash cookies from all third
party content go to the ‘Global Storage Settings’ panel of the Settings
Manager and de-select the check box labelled ‘Allow third party flash
content to store information on your computer’ and close the Settings
Manager. Alternatively you can also adjust your settings for specific
websites you visit through the ‘Website Storage Settings’ panel which
is also found in the Settings Manager.
If you are using an old version of Flash Player or older web browser,
the Settings Manager may not be available to you. We recommend
that you ensure that you refresh your Flash Player and browser to the
latest available versions.
If you choose to decline cookies, you may not be able to experience
all of the interactive features on our sites.
